How Much Do Hendersonville Wedding Venues Cost?

Wedding budgets in Hendersonville scale based on your guest count and venue choice:

Guest CountAverage Total Budget
50 guests$19,125
100 guests$31,732
150 guests$43,586
200 guests$54,185
250 guests$64,783
300 guests$75,381
Hendersonville venues cost about $6,876 on average which represents roughly 16% of your total wedding budget for a typical 150-guest celebration. That's a great value compared to the national average of $6,500-$12,000 especially considering the stunning mountain settings you'll enjoy. Most couples secure their venues around 14 months before their wedding date with November being the most popular month for venue inquiries.

How Do Wedding Vendor Costs Break Down in Hendersonville?

Venue costs average $6,876 representing 16% of your budget while catering runs about $5,501 or 13%. Florists typically account for $5,380 (12%) with bar services at $4,401 (10%). Photography investments average $4,138 (9%) and wedding planning services run around $3,904 (9%). You'll likely spend about $3,655 (8%) on videography $1,348 (3%) on DJs $931 (2%) on cakes and $616 (1%) on hair and makeup services to complete your perfect day.
